The Non-Sporting Group consists of dog breeds that don’t appear to fit nicely in any other group. The name does not truly match the group and they would greater named “Specialty Dogs” as the group contains some of the most intriguing and exotic breeds. The breeds in this diverse group have a wide assortment of sizes, coats, personalities and appearances and range from the miniature dog breeds like the tiny Bichon Frise to the large Chow Chow and even include things like the elegant Dalmatian and the well-known Poodle, Bulldog and Boston Terrier. The leading ten most popular Non-Sporting dog breeds in the US according to the American Kennel Club 2005 registrations are described beneath and their registration rank is included in brackets.

1. Poodle

The Poodles (#8) incorporated in this group are the Standard and the Miniature. The following comments apply to the Typical Poodle as the Miniature is far more tough to train and doesn’t do as effectively with toddlers and young children. The Poodle is one of the smartest and most trainable of all dog breeds. The Poodle is lively, great natured, friendly, proud, athletic, affectionate, particularly loyal and will develop into incredibly attached to its family members. Poodles that are socialized early do really effectively with kids, other pets and strangers despite the fact that adolescent dogs are exuberant and ought to be supervised cautiously to keep away from toddler knockdown. Poodles will announce visitors with a bark and make fantastic watchdogs. Poodles do not shed their hair and are generally known as ‘hypoallergenic’ due to the fact they are very good for people with allergies.

2. Bulldog

The Bulldog (#13) is a friendly and loveable dog that adores its household. The downside to the breed is that the life expectancy of the Bulldog is only about 8 years mainly because of overall health difficulties. Puppies are playful and higher-spirited but grow up to be calm and dignified adult dogs. The breed is extremely good with kids and normally peaceful with other pets. Bulldogs do not require a lot of exercising but do require a lot of consideration. Puppies really should have early socialization and obedience training and they can ideal be educated with food motivation. Bulldogs can snore extremely loudly and the breed can swallow a lot of air which can lead to flatulence and unpleasant smells in an enclosed region. Bulldogs adore to eat and do not share properly – so they should be fed separately from other pets.

3. Boston Terrier

The Boston Terrier (#17) is a delightful tiny dog which despite its name is not 1 of the terrier dog breeds. Bostons are affectionate and lively home pets and superior companions. This breed is pretty intelligent and loves to learn new tricks. Early socialization and obedience coaching will make sure this dog will create good manners. These dogs seem to do particularly effectively with older men and women. This breed makes excellent pets for older youngsters who can appreciate their sense of humor and funny antics. Bostons like to learn and are straightforward to train, even though residence education may be challenging. Boston Terriers make great watch dogs devoid of excessive barking. Boston Terriers are very low-shedding dogs and some people say they are very good for folks with allergies.

four. Bichon Frise

The Bichon Frise (#26) is a white puff-ball of a modest dog that is cheerful, lively, playful and affectionate. This dog breed barks incredibly little and makes a charming companion dog that is straightforward to live with. The Bichon adapts properly to households and young children but doesn’t like the rough handling that compact kids display towards pets. Bichons are quick to train for obedience and to do tricks while they are like all toy breeds and are resistant to housebreaking. They are social dogs and get along effectively with strangers and other pets but will make superior watch dogs. Bichons shed pretty much no hair and are fantastic pets for these men and women who endure from allergies and some individuals contact them ‘hypoallergenic’. The Bichon has few common well being troubles and should really in all probability live for at least 15 years.

five. French Bulldog

The French Bulldog (#38) is a compact, muscular and pretty active member of the bulldog breed. Frenchies are one particular of the nicest, most amusing and amiable of all dog breeds. The Frenchie is a best apartment dog that is clean, straightforward to groom and sheds very small. This Bulldog is quick to train and doesn’t require a lot of exercise. Frenchies like to be the centre of consideration but do make superior family members pets and will tolerate children. These Bulldogs will do ideal with an older couple without children or other pets to compete for their affection. French Bulldogs can even adapt to becoming left alone during the day if they acquire lots of interest ahead of and immediately after function.

7. Chinese Shar-Pei

The Chinese Shar-Pei (#45) is really serious, calm, dignified, quiet, confident and independent medium-sized exotic hunting dog. Shar Peis are really clean and easy to residence train but since of their strong-willed manner they are tricky to obedience train. The Shar Pei needs a lot of early socialization and coaching starting when it’s a puppy. Coaching must be firm and reward-primarily based to control any aggressive tendencies and make sure household rules are followed. The Shar Pei is superior with older kids and also does fine if raised with younger children from a puppy. Nevertheless this breed may not get along properly with other household cats and dogs. The Shar Pei does best in a fenced yard and becoming walked on a leash exactly where it can’t chase following other animals. Shar Peis tend to thoughts their own small business unless provoked into aggressive behavior.
